Streamlined morning makeup routine for busy mornings

Busy mornings need a simple plan that looks good but doesn’t take too much time. Here’s a brief guide on what products to use, a quick Get Ready With Me (GRWM) process, and tips for saving money. This way, your morning makeup routine can be easy every day.

Time-saving product picks

Pick products that do more than one thing. A tinted moisturizer or E.L.F Halo Glow Liquid Filter can make your skin look even and bright with just one step. Use E.L.F Power Primer Grip to quickly hydrate and smooth your skin before adding color. For under-eyes, Neutrogena concealer hides dark circles without needing a lot of layers.

Choose a lengthening mascara like L’Oréal Telescopic for noticeable lashes with just one swipe. For eyebrows, use E.L.F Eyebrow Pencil and NYX The Brow Gel together for definition and hold. A single blush color, like NARS Orgasm, works well as both cream and powder for a quick touch of color.

Quick step-by-step GRWM approach

  1. Start with skin care: wash your face and put on a light moisturizer or primer.
  2. Apply skin tint or liquid filter to make skin tone even and look dewy.
  3. Usar Neutrogena concealer where needed—like under eyes and around the nose.
  4. Fill in eyebrows with pencil and set with gel for neat brows.
  5. Add a single coat of lengthening mascara to make eyes look bigger.
  6. Use fingers to apply cream or powder blush (NARS Orgasm) for a natural look.
  7. Finish with tinted balm or a multipurpose stick on lips.

This quick GRWM aims for 5–10 minutes, focusing on the brows, lashes, and concealing under the eyes for a confident look.

Makeup for tired skin and under-eye quick fixes

Long days and poor sleep take a toll around the eyes first. A simple, skin-friendly routine can lift your face quickly in the morning. It focuses on energizing the eye area, moisturizing the skin, and hiding discoloration with light, precise products.

Concealer and brightening techniques

Start with a brightening concealer like Neutrogena Healthy Skin Radiant Brightening Concealer or a similar product. Apply it in a small triangle under each eye. Then pat it gently with a damp sponge to blend it in. Focus on the inner corners and the middle to avoid creases.

Then, add a subtle highlighter to the inner corners and the nose bridge. This instantly makes you look fresh without too much makeup. For touch-ups during the day, use a cream concealer with your fingertip for quick and natural blending.

Skincare-first approach

Start with a light moisturizer or a hydrating primer like E.L.F. Power Grip for easier makeup application. A primer layer also stops makeup from settling into lines and increases its staying power.

If you have puffiness or dry eyes, use a hydrating eye cream. Cooling tools like cold spoons or chilled applicators help reduce swelling fast. Keeping your skin hydrated helps makeup look more natural.

Color-correcting shortcuts

For dark circles, use a peach or neutral peach corrector on medium to deep skin tones. Apply it lightly and then add concealer on top for a brighter look.

To hide redness, try a green-tinted primer or a bit of color-correcting concealer. Choose light formulas and blend them well. Targeting just the problem areas can save time and still look natural.

Hair and makeup safety and comfort during pregnancy

Keep routines simple and gentle as your body changes. Pick beauty products that are safe for pregnancy. This means avoiding strong smells, sticky textures, and heavy creams. Making small changes can protect your skin. It also makes styling easier during long workdays.

Ingredient and odor considerations

  • Stay away from aerosol sprays and strong smells for a long time. Choose hair products with low odor and makeup without fragrance when you can.
  • Know which makeup ingredients to stay away from. These include high-dose retinoids, a lot of salicylic acid, and some essential oils that might irritate. Make sure to read labels. Keep a simple ingredient list with you.
  • Use places with good air flow when putting on makeup. Pick beauty brands that are safe for pregnancy and that clearly mark their formulas.

Comfort-first styling

  • When styling your hair, go for comfort. Try loose braids, low buns, and soft ponytails to lessen scalp strain.
  • Choose light styling creams and serums to keep buildup and irritation away. Using low-odor hair products can help avoid feeling overwhelmed during long trips or workdays.
  • For makeup, select foundations and tinted moisturizers that let your skin breathe. These products should also be non-comedogenic to avoid sensitivity and breakouts.

Consult professionals when in doubt

  • Talk to specialists about semi-permanent options like microblading or chemical treatments before you make an appointment. The timing is key for exposure to pigments and chemicals.
  • If your skin reacts differently or changes, see a dermatologist while pregnant. They can check the safety of products and suggest alternatives.
  • Take lists of product ingredients to appointments with your obstetrician or a licensed technician. This way, you can make safe choices together.
